Visa reported larger-than-expected profits
The global leader on the market of credit card payment services, the Visa Inc. increased its profits exceeding the expectations in the last quarter of 2010.
The American company's after tax profit was 884 million USD in the first quarter of the fiscal year ended with December, exceeding the one year earlier by 16 percent. The profit per share increased from 1.02 USD to 1.23 USD. Analysts had lower profit expectations of 1.21 USD per share – reports MTI.
